A bold and fresh seven-layer party bowl featuring smoky chimichurri, hearty black beans, fresh veggies, and cheeses, perfect for Super Bowl parties and easy to prepare in under 30 minutes.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 can (15 oz / 425 g) black beans, drained and rinsed
  • 1 tsp ground cumin
  • ½ tsp smoked paprika (optional)
  • Salt and pepper, to taste
  • ½ cup fresh parsley, finely chopped
  • ¼ cup fresh cilantro, chopped
  • 3 garlic cloves, minced
  • 2 tbsp red wine vinegar
  • ½ cup extra virgin olive oil
  • 1 tsp red pepper flakes
  • Salt and pepper, to taste
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
  • 1 cup corn kernels (fresh or thawed frozen)
  • 1 small red onion, finely diced
  • 1 avocado, diced
  • 1 cup shredded romaine lettuce or mixed greens
  • 1 cup shredded sharp cheddar cheese
  • ½ cup crumbled queso fresco or feta (optional)
  • Fresh lime wedges for serving
  • Tortilla chips for dipping

Instructions

  1. Prepare the Chimichurri Sauce (10 minutes): In a food processor, combine parsley, cilantro, garlic, red wine vinegar, red pepper flakes, salt, and pepper. Pulse a few times to chop everything finely. With the processor running, slowly drizzle in the olive oil until the sauce is well combined but still slightly chunky. Taste and adjust seasoning if needed. Set aside to let the flavors meld.
  2. Season the Black Beans (5 minutes): In a medium bowl, mix the drained black beans with cumin, smoked paprika, salt, and pepper. Stir gently to combine, keeping the beans intact for texture.
  3. Prep Fresh Layers (10 minutes): Wash and halve the cherry tomatoes, dice the avocado (set aside separately), finely dice the red onion, and measure out corn kernels and lettuce. Keep all ingredients fresh and ready to layer.
  4. Assemble the Bowl (5 minutes): Spread the seasoned black beans evenly on the bottom of your serving bowl. Spoon over a generous layer of chimichurri sauce, gently spreading it out but not mixing. Add the corn kernels as the third layer, followed by the cherry tomatoes, then the diced red onion. Sprinkle shredded cheddar cheese over the veggies, then scatter the crumbled queso fresco. Top with shredded lettuce.
  5. Add Avocado & Serve (2 minutes): Right before serving, add the diced avocado on top for a creamy, fresh finish. Garnish with lime wedges on the side.

Notes

Prepare chimichurri at least 30 minutes ahead for best flavor. Add avocado just before serving to avoid browning. Use dry-rinse canned beans to reduce sodium and canned flavor. Chill assembled bowl 10-15 minutes before serving to meld flavors. Can substitute pinto beans or chickpeas. For vegan option, omit cheese or use vegan cheese alternatives.
